✨ Member Spotlight: Stocksy

What if the images shaping our world were made by the artists who own the platform? That's the Stocksy difference.

Stocksy is the world's only artist-owned stock media cooperative β€” built around relevant, progressive visuals and a radical idea: that creativity thrives when creatives are in charge. Since 2012, they've proven that collective ownership leads to fairer pay, stronger work and imagery with integrity.

With over 1,800 artists across 80+ countries and a library of more than 2 million hand-selected visuals, Stocksy is challenging an industry long overdue for change. No race to the bottom. No sidelining artists for profit. Just authentic storytelling, democratic governance, and a global community that puts values first.

✨ Member Spotlight: The Animation Co-op

What if the people doing the creative work also owned the studio? That's exactly how The Animation Co-op operates β€” and it makes all the difference.

Based in BC, The Animation Co-op is a worker-owned production company offering animation and motion graphics services from development to final cut. Their small, experienced team has brought powerful stories to life for organizations like the Canadian Labour Congress, CBC, and IATSE β€” helping explain workers' rights, navigate public health crises, and open conversations about mental health.

When workers are owners, the mission matters. Every project The Animation Co-op takes on reflects their values: care, creativity, and craft β€” not just a bottom line.

🌟 Connector Sponsor Spotlight: Grant Haddock, Haddock & Company Lawyers

Grant Haddock specializes in co-operative housing law, strata property law, residential and commercial tenancy, human rights, privacy, and construction law. He has acted for numerous housing providers and construction companies at all levels of court and various tribunals, and is a frequent speaker at industry educational conferences. Grant was appointed King's Counsel in May 2025 by the Attorney General of British Columbia, recognizing his exceptional contributions to the legal profession.

🌟 Featured Presenter: Daphane Nelson, CoActive Developments Worker Co-op

As a cooperative developer and succession specialist based in Interior BC, Daphane Nelson helps retiring business owners preserve their legacy while empowering employees to take the lead through worker buyouts.

She currently serves on the Board of the Canadian Worker Co-operative Federation (CWCF) and Chairs CoopZone, Canada's national network of cooperative developers, championing collaborative governance and local economic resilience across the country.

🌟 Featured Presenter: Aaron Davis from .

With over 15 years of experience designing funded programs and building stakeholder relationships, Aaron Davis has proven expertise in turning vision into sustainable impact for nonprofit and co-operative organizations across BC.

As former Business & Community Development Manager at Mission Community Skills Centre Society, Aaron secured over $1 million in federal and provincial funding to connect youth and underrepresented communities to job-readiness and employment pathways. At Fraser Valley Artisans Food Hub, he turned the hub from deficit to profitability in under a year by expanding revenue streams and launching co-packing services. His strategic approach to funding, partnerships, and business development offers valuable insights for co-ops looking to grow sustainably.
